用最简单的方法编译自己的openwrt固件
自从张波老师送了一台竞斗云后,慢慢的开始熟悉,其实我对路由器的需求很简单,稳定的传输数据,能用上某种饮料,上面有kms服务器可以激活我的windows10 lstc版本。另外就是安全。别的诸如网络远程唤醒,远程下载等等,我的nas已经有了,这些功能就可有可无了。

本来张波老师还推荐了一个群,可惜人满为患了,加不进去了。然后自己又找了个群。这个群人不多,但是人都还不错,特别是群主也比较热情,有些问题都能及时的给与帮助。也幸亏加了这个群,不然的话还真搞不定刷机了。情况是这样的,张波老师送了一台,我自己又买了一台,都是卖家实现刷了openwrt系统的,由于张波老师那台买的比较早,刷机的方法和现在最主流最简单的方法不一致,所以系统的分区什么的都不同,特别的是现在的刷机方法要解锁bootloader。但是较早的这台没有解锁,我买的这台是已经解锁过的,所以顺利的刷上了最新的系统。但是那台比较老的就刷不成了。幸好加入的那个群的群主给找了一个固件,刷进去之后,顺利的解锁了bootloder,后续的刷机就很简单了。
为了方便后人使用,我把这个固件发到博客了,以备需要的人使用。估计需要用的人也不多了。但有备无患总是极好的。
昨天又刷了那个群里的几个固件,但是WiFi的效果都不行,甚至把手机放在路由的旁边信号都不能满格。后来发现只有lean的固件,wifi没有问题,而且很稳定。加上lean又出了一个直接在github上在线编译固件的脚本,让编译自己的固件变得是一件很简单的事情。但是lean的这个脚本只是通用的脚本,不是竞斗云专用的,所以,跋涉者在GitHub上又找到了一个专门编译lean固件的竞斗云的脚步。非常的简单,更重要的是,编译的什么自己都知道,自己不需要的可以不编译,当然也不会有后门什么的了。也更安全。
第一步:注册一个GitHub的账号。
第二步,登录GitHub的账户后,打开https://github.com/ljk4160/GDOCK。然后点击fork按钮,把这个项目fork到自己的项目下。
第三步,修改diy.sh 可以编辑自定义和修改的脚本,可以直接修改JK预留的脚本,也可以自己编写
第四步,修改gdockfull128.config 编辑自定义配置文件.
第五步,以上修改完后push一下,即可自动编译固件
等编译完成后,进到自己的项目actions下,点击项目名称,然后点击artifacts,下载编译好的固件即可。
下图就是跋涉者自己编译的固件的截图
